Abstract
As a complication of myocardial ischemia, severe elongation of the anterior papillary muscle with resultant mitral valve insufficiency is a rare clinical finding. Using echocardiography, we accurately diagnosed this condition in a 75-year-old man. The patient underwent successful plication of the elongated anterior papillary muscle and the implantation of polytetrafluoroethylene neochordae tendineae.Entities:
